Mission and Program Overview

Mission

The Center for Environmental Health protects people from toxic chemicals and promotes business products and practices that are safe for public health and the environment.

Governance Explanations

Form 990, Part VI, Line 11B: Form 990 Review Process

After internal review, 990 is sent to the finance committee and followed by a meeting. If all is ok, then the Treasurer forwards the 990 to the board for review.

Form 990, Part VI, Line 12C: Explanation of Monitoring and Enforcement of Conflicts

All staff and board sign our conflict of interest policy annually and disclose potential conflicts.

Form 990, Part VI, Line 15A: Compensation Review & Approval Process - CEO, Top Management

Board conducted a thorough review and consulted with a local compensation expert.

Form 990, Part VI, Line 15B: Compensation Review and Approval Process for Officers and Key Employees

Executive director conducts annual reviews of officers and key employees and bases salaries on local wage survey.

Form 990, Part VI, Line 19: Other Organization Documents Publicly Available

Audit provided on website and governing documents provided by request.

Supplemental Narrative

Additional Explanations

Form 990, Part III, Line 4D: Other Program Services Description

OTHER PROGRAM SERVICES 4: Promoted Healthier Products in the Built Environment:Educated and assisted more than 200 institutional purchasers on how to identify and procure furniture free of five toxic chemicals (flame retardants, fluorinated stain/water resistant treatments, antimicrobials, polyvinyl chloride-PVC, and formaldehyde).Drafted a criterion that identifies products free of the five toxic chemicals of concern. The criterion was adopted by the Business and Institutional Furniture Manufacturer's Association (BIFMA) certification program, creating (1) a simple and effective mechanism for institutional purchasers to express a clear preference for avoiding these toxic chemicals and (2) an incentive for manufacturers to make healthier products.Provided more than 100 institutional purchasers with tools to equip them to purchase safer furniture, including furniture technical specifications, fact sheets about toxic chemicals, and a database of products that are free from harmful chemicals.Educated three State Prison Industry organizations (which manufacture furniture) about the chemicals of concern and how to avoid them in the components they use. Began surveys of component suppliers to ascertain the presence of the chemicals of concern in the components of furniture made and used by the State of Minnesota. Develop and Advocate for Sound Public Policy to Protect People from Toxic Chemicals:Educated legislators on the importance of state and federal benefit and warning labels that inform consumers about toxic chemicals in consumer products. Advocated for US EPA to focus on specific, otherwise-unregulated chemicals (including four EDCs) that evidence strongly suggests are health hazards. This increases the chances the government will take action to protect people from these chemicals under the Toxic Substances Control Act.Co-led the Policy and Legal Hub of the Cancer-Free Economy Network. Convened a diverse group of advocates (1) to provide legal and policy guidance to the network and (2) to develop and implement strategies to protect people from toxic chemicals. The network is now positioned to lead collaborative, movement-wide efforts to take on some of the biggest chemical threats to people's health.Partnered with public, state-level agencies in New York to update their environmentally-preferable procurement policies and definitions, which are now being considered by the State of New York and have served as a model for other states and localities.
